Cons of buying a Mazda 626 2.5L V6 (KLR915025B) cooling fan from 2000-2002:1. Wear and tear: Used parts may have signs of wear and tear, such as corrosion, cracks, or wear on the fan blades. Be sure to inspect the part before purchasing to ensure it is in good condition.
2. Quality concerns: The quality of the used cooling fan may not be as high as a new one. It's essential to purchase from a reputable seller to ensure the part is reliable and safe for use.
3. Limited warranty: Used parts often do not come with a warranty, so any issues with the cooling fan after installation will need to be addressed at your own expense.
Conclusion:Purchasing a used Mazda 626 2.5L V6 (KLR915025B) cooling fan can be a budget-friendly option for replacing a faulty or worn-out fan. However, it is crucial to thoroughly inspect the part before purchasing and to consider the potential risks associated with used parts, such as quality concerns and lack of warranty.
